What is Private Psychiatry?
Private psychiatry refers to psychiatric services provided outside the general public health care system. Clients can seek treatment from private Psychiatrists Private through direct payment or medical insurance protection. These specialists are medical doctors concentrating on mental health conditions, capable of identifying and dealing with a spectrum of conditions, from stress and anxiety and anxiety to more extreme disorders like schizophrenia and bipolar affective disorder.

The cost of seeing a private psychiatrist can vary significantly based on a number of aspects:
FactorInformationAreaUrban locations generally have higher costs compared to rural places.ExperienceMore knowledgeable or customized psychiatrists might charge higher rates.Session LengthLonger sessions typically cost more than standard consultations.Treatment TypeIndividual treatment sessions might vary from evaluations or medication management costs.
Usually, a typical session can vary from ₤ 150 to ₤ 500, with the possibility of being covered partly by insurance coverage, depending on the patient's plan.
Frequently Asked Questions About Private Psychiatry
Does insurance cover private psychiatry near me psychiatry?
Lots of insurance coverage strategies use some coverage for private psychiatrist visits, but the level of this coverage differs. It's vital to contact both the insurance provider and the psychiatrist's workplace before setting up a consultation.
What credentials should I try to find in a private psychiatrist?
Patients need to guarantee that their psychiatrist is board-certified in psychiatry, has pertinent experience in their area of issue, and possesses a good rapport with them.
How do I find a private psychiatrist?
Patients can seek referrals from primary care physicians, search online directories, or utilize mental health professional associations to find qualified psychiatrists in their location.
What should I expect during my very first consultation?
Expect a preliminary assessment that includes background info about your mental health history, present symptoms, and treatment goals. Be prepared to discuss your sensations freely.
Is continuous treatment mandatory?
The requirement for ongoing treatment depends on specific scenarios. After a preliminary assessment, the psychiatrist will recommend an ideal treatment strategy, which may include regular sessions or a more flexible technique.
